在Java Web中,使用session标识会话的工作流程中,错误的是()

A. 客户端第一次访问Web服务时,服务器创建一个会话,并产生唯一的sessionID

B. 服务器响应客户端,将sessionID回传给客户端

C. 客户端再次发出请求时,附带SessionID

D. 客户端重启浏览器后,依旧可以识别出之前的sessionID

正确答案:D

解释:

  • 选项A、B、C 描述的是session标识会话的正常工作流程,是正确的。
  • 选项D 错误,因为客户端重启浏览器后,浏览器会清除所有的cookie,包括存储的sessionID。因此,服务器无法识别出之前的session,也就无法识别出之前的会话。

补充说明:

  • 选项B中,sessionID通常通过cookie回传给客户端。
  • 选项D的错误理解可能是混淆了session和cookie的有效期。即使cookie在有效期内,重启浏览器也会导致cookie丢失,从而无法识别session。

总结:

在Java Web中,使用session标识会话的工作流程中,客户端重启浏览器后,无法识别出之前的sessionID。

Java Web Session标识会话流程:错误选项分析

原文地址: https://www.cveoy.top/t/topic/nire 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录